This project develops a new approach called Hyperscanning 2.0 to analyze synchronized brain activity across multiple subjects. It aims to identify brain signatures related to visual attention and emotional responses in individuals with Major Depressive Disorder using advanced neuroimaging techniques.
Classical ""Hyperscanning"" is concerned with determining brain interactions of two subjects by analyzing correlations of their brain signals.
We here define ""Hyperscanning 2.0"" as a broader concept, which refers to the analysis of (arbitrarily) coupled brain activity in multiple datasets that are temporally synchronized.
